Full Job Description
Summary

The Manufacturing Engineer designs, builds and maintains machines and tools within plant facilities to ensure most efficient and productive operation for manufacturing processes.

Job Duties
  • Evaluates manufacturing processes, designs new systems and processes for the introduction of new products or for the improvement of existing ones.
  • Develops manufacturing processes by studying product requirements; researching, designing, modifying, and testing manufacturing methods and equipment; conferring with equipment vendors.
  • Prepare manufacturing proposals and estimates for new products including tooling cost requirements, and manufacturing resources.
  • Participates actively and effectively in continuous improvement plans related to position responsibilities
  • Improves manufacturing efficiency by analyzing and planning work flow, space requirements, and equipment layout.
  • Provides manufacturing decision-making information by calculating production, labor, and material costs; reviewing production schedules; estimating future requirements.
  • Prepares product and process reports by collecting, analyzing, and summarizing information and trends.
  • Devises new approaches to complex problems through adaptations and modifications of standard technical principles.
  • Ensures compliance of practices, procedures and instructions relative to applicable facility standards (ISO, TS, etc.);
